Global Real Estate Strategic Operations - Vice President

Join the Global Real Estate Operating Office to play a critical role in driving strategic initiatives.

As a Global Real Estate Strategic Operations - Vice President, you will support the GRE COO, playing a crucial role in promoting strategic initiatives and analytics.

Your responsibilities will include conducting data analyses, preparing reports for senior audiences, and enhancing team efficiency.

You will be instrumental in assisting senior management and coordinating the team's delivery and reporting on initiatives.

In a time-pressured and high-profile environment, you will be instrumental in assisting/advising senior management and in coordinating the team's responsibility to deliver and report on initiatives.

Job responsibilities:


* Conduct thorough quantitative and logical analyses to support business decisions, process improvements, and strategic planning


* Prepare routine and adhoc business management reporting and high touch presentations, create impactful presentations and succinctly communicate findings to senior management


* Develop and implement business processes to enhance team efficiency


* Build and maintain strong relationships with internal GRE team and partners


* Collaborate with senior leaders across GRE and Chief Administrative Office to support various strategic initiatives

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ills:


* Bachelor's degree in Business, Finance, Economics, or a related field


* 7+ years of experience in business management, or a related area


*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to use data to drive insights and decisions


*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to influence and engage with senior leaders and cross-functional teams


* Demonstrated ability to think strategically and execute methodically


* Self-motivated, tenacious, and able to work with high degree of independence


* Excellent written and oral communication skills


* Strong time management and prioritization skills


* Attention to detail with logical thought process


* High pro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, PowerPoint) and other relevant tools (Tableau, Alteryx, Qlik, Python, etc.)
